Power: The 170-hp 3.3-liter V6 lets you tow up to 5,000 pounds (automatic
transmission only), thanks to 200 ft-lbs of torque, 90% of which is generated at a
mere 1,500 rpm. Don't need that much engine? The 4-cylinder is no slacker - it
delivers 143 horses and 154 ft-lbs of torque, and can tow up to 3,500 pounds.
Traction: Choose between traction-enhancing 4WD or economical 2WD. Either
way, your Xterra rides on road-gripping, 235/75R15 all-season tires with standard
anti-lock brakes. Larger 265 tires and Limited Slip are available.
Suspension: All Xterras feature an agile yet sturdy double wishbone front with
stabilizer bar, and solid axle rear with leaf spring and stabilizer bar. The ground
clearance ranges from 8.7 inches on the 4x2 4-cylinder Xterra to 9.2 inches on the
4x2 V6 Xterra.
Durability: The body-on-frame design features a full-length, steel-reinforced ladder
frame that provides rugged strength and a resilient backbone for towing and hauling.
Nissan's unique DURASTEEL® body panels offer superior corrosion protection. And
the 4-cylinder engine incorporates a maintenance-free timing chain. Writes Open
